集群与存储 Day2
配置LVS/DR模式的LB集群
1 配置网站服务器 51/52
1.1 配置VIP地址
[[email protected] ~]# ifconfig lo:1 192.168.4.252/32
[[email protected] ~]# ifconfig lo:1
1.2 修改网络接口运行参数
/proc/sys/net/ipv4/conf
[[email protected] conf]# echo 1 > lo/arp_ignore
[[email protected] conf]# cat lo/arp_ignore
[[email protected] conf]# echo 2 > lo/arp_announce
[[email protected] conf]# cat lo/arp_announce
[[email protected] conf]# echo 1 > all/arp_ignore
[[email protected] conf]# echo 2 > all/arp_announce
1.3运行网站服务并网页文件
2 配置分发器
2.1 装包ipvsadm
2.2 配置VIP地址
[[email protected] ~]# ifconfig eth0:1 192.168.4.252/32
[[email protected] ~]# ifconfig eth0:1
2.3 创建虚拟服务
[[email protected] ~]# ipvsadm -A -t 192.168.4.252:80 -s rr
[[email protected] ~]# ipvsadm -a -t 192.168.4.252:80 -r 192.168.4.51:80 -g
[[email protected] ~]# ipvsadm -a -t 192.168.4.252:80 -r 192.168.4.52:80 -g
2.4 将加 realserver
2.5 保存配置,查看配置
[[email protected] ~]# service ipvsadm save 保存
[[email protected] ~]# ipvsadm -Ln
3 客户测试 4.253
3.1 访问 VIP 看是否能负载均衡。
http://192.168.4.252/test.html
解绑ip地址:
#ifdown lo; ifup lo; ifconfig lo:1 方法一
#service network restart 方法二
================================================================
LVS(LB)工作在四层
HAProxy (LB) 可以基于四层和七层,健康检查
配置分发器.50
1 装包
[[email protected] ~]# yum -y install haproxy
2 修改配置文件
3 启动服务
- 客户测试
++++++++++++++++++++++++++++++++++++++++++++
集群分组
四台网站服务器 51/52(html) 53/54(php)
[[email protected] haproxy]# vim haproxy.cfg
Keepalived (HA) 任意单故障节点的高可用集群
web53(主) web54(备)
1 在高可用集群主机上安装Keepalived软件
2 分别修改服务的主配置文件
3 分别启动keepalived服务
4 在高可用集群主机上分别是否获取vip地址
5
+++++++++++++++++++++++++++++++++++++++++++++++++
Keepalived lvs/dr 分发器的高可用
1 配置realsevrer 51/52
2 配置分发器 主 备
3 安装Keepalived软件
4 修改配置文件
5 启动服务
6 测试
++++++++++++++++++++++++++++++++++++++++++++++++++++
原文地址:http://blog.51cto.com/20214843/2060347